Hi all
Been thinking a bit about this lately. Since Dave "retired" I have
gotten the feeling that Wesnoth development lacks direction.
Everyone (including myself) seems to be wrapped up with doing their
own thing without much overall planning/discussion/vision.
If we are to be able to release a new stable version some time in
the future I think we need to decide where we are heading, what are
the overall goals.
Are KISS still the mantra? or do we want to add more complicated
features. What will this do to game stability/code complexity... Do
we need more rigorous methods or are commit and break ok..
Many are also looking into some major rewrites of part of the code,
this will need to be planned quite well imo, or it might turn into
a mess.
Personally I have the following goals:
- Keep improving the gfx while retaining Wesnoths excellent gameplay
- Work on GUI suggestions, since I feel the GUI has the potential
to be vastly better than it is now
- General polish. I want Wesnoth to look professional
I would like to hear what other peoples goals are.
